Description

The Board Minutes for Directors Loan in Clark serve as an official record of the first board meeting of a corporation. This document outlines the attendees, the election of officers, and key resolutions regarding corporate activities. Essential features include the election of a Chairperson and Secretary, the approval of the Articles of Incorporation, and the establishment of a corporate bank account. Additionally, it details the transfer of property or money in exchange for shares and stipulates the corporation's fiscal year. Filling out this form requires accurate names, titles, and financial details to ensure legal compliance. Board meeting minutes are an objective record of what took place during a board meeting. The minutes are typically used for internal purposes like record-keeping and for posterity. Minutes can serve to inform future meetings and recall what was discussed, agreed upon or dismissed by a company's board members.

Rather than providing multiple records of what occurred at a given meeting, the minutes, once approved by the board, serve as the official record. They record what topics were discussed, what decisions were reached and give management the authority to act.

Board minutes are a product of each meeting of a company's board of directors, where one individual will be designated secretary of the meeting and will be responsible for preparing minutes (essentially written notes) memorializing the discussions by the board and setting forth any formal resolutions adopted at the ...

Meeting minutes are an official written record of a meeting, encapsulating discussions, decisions, task assignments, and deadlines. These notes are not only a tool for accountability, indicating task assignments, but also serve as a reliable reference for decisions, preventing future misunderstandings.

In most cases, the meeting secretary will sign the approved copy of the minutes, while some boards require all present board members to sign the approved minutes.

In reality, though, one of the most essential things any board will do with minutes is approve them. The approval of meeting minutes certifies that the minutes are a complete and accurate reflection of the discussions, actions and decisions that occurred during a board meeting.

It is important to have a designated minutes-taker for a meeting, but there is no one person who specifically must take meeting minutes. In some situations it is the company secretary, in others it is the executive assistant or the administrative assistant, for example.

Board meeting minutes template Date, time, location. Type of board meeting — regular, special or annual. Attendance of board chair, board members, secretary and other guests. If quorum requirements are satisfied. Approval of previous meeting minutes. Reports and presentations including names and titles of presenter.

They are legally required to include these details: Date, time, and location of the meeting. Record of notice of board meeting provision and acknowledgment. Names of attendees and absentees, including guests. Approval of previous meeting minutes.

The minutes are a factual record of business. Do not include: Opinions or judgments: Leave out statements like "a well done report" or "a heated discussion." Criticism or accolades: Criticism of members, good or bad, should not be included unless it takes the form of an official motion.
